Shallot Jam Preparation
- 1
Make the Shallot Jam
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ium heat. Add sliced shallots and cook until softened, about 5 minutes. Stir in brown sugar, balsamic vinegar, and salt. Cook until caramelized and jam-like, about 10-15 minutes. Set aside.

Burger Preparation
- 3
Cook the Burger
Form the dry aged beef into two patties, season with salt and pepper. Heat a grill or skillet over medium-high heat. Cook the patties for 3-4 minutes on one side, then flip and add a slice of Cooper American cheese on top. Cook until the cheese is melted and the burger reaches desired doneness, about another 3-4 minutes.
- 4
Assemble the Burger
Toast the burger buns lightly. Spread max sauce on the bottom bun, add the cooked burger patty with melted cheese, top with shallot jam, and iceberg lettuce. Place the top bun on and serve with hand-cut fries on the side.
